On Thursday, December 26, in the 18th round of the English Premier League, Liverpool will host Leicester. The match kicks off at 21:00 CET. Here's an analysis and prediction regarding goals in this match.

Interesting facts about the match and head-to-head history

  • Liverpool has suffered only one defeat across all competitions this season.
  • Leicester has conceded nine goals in their last three matches.
  • Liverpool’s attack is the second-best in the Premier League this season with 37 goals.
  • Mohamed Salah leads the Premier League scoring chart with 15 goals.
  • Liverpool has won their last four matches against Leicester in a row.

Match preview

The world is marveling at Liverpool’s incredible season under Arne Slot. Back in August, few expected the Reds to perform so well after Jürgen Klopp’s departure. Liverpool currently sits confidently at the top of the Premier League table with 39 points from 16 matches. They are four points ahead of Chelsea and have a game in hand against Everton.

In their last Premier League outing, Liverpool produced a thrilling performance, defeating Tottenham 6–3. Throughout the match, Reds fans had little doubt about the outcome, as their team led 5–1 before allowing Spurs to close the gap slightly. Prior to that, Liverpool drew 2–2 with Fulham and 3–3 with Newcastle.

Liverpool also dominates the Champions League, being the only team to have won all six of their opening group-stage matches.

Leicester, on the other hand, won the Championship last season and is now battling to avoid relegation in the Premier League. For now, that is the limit of their ambitions.

With 14 points, Leicester sits in 17th place, just two points above the relegation zone. During the season, the Foxes sacked Steve Cooper and appointed legendary Dutch manager Ruud van Nistelrooy. In his debut match, Leicester defeated West Ham 3–1, followed by a 2–2 draw against Brighton. However, crushing defeats to Newcastle (0–4) and a struggling Wolverhampton (0–3) followed.
